I'VE GOT A STRANGE ONE HERE. I AM USING MILL VERSION 9, AND I HAVE SOME OLD VERSION 7 (MC7) PARTS I'M TRYING TO UPDATE. (THE GENTLEMAN THAT WROTE THESE FILES IS NOT HERE ANY MORE) I CAN OPEN THEM WITH MC9 WITH NO PROBLEM, I JUST CAN'T SEE ANY OF THE ENTITIES, SOLIDS, NOTHING. THE LEVEL MANAGER SAYS THE LEVELS HAVE ENTITIES ON THEM AND I'VE GOT THEM CHECKED TO BE VISIBLE BUT I STILL CAN'T SEE THEM. I'VE TRIED BLANK / UNBLANK, I'VE TRIED HIDE / UNHIDE. IF I HIT ALT S LIKE IM TURNING ON A SOLID, I CAN SEE THE GEOMETRY FOR A SPLIT SECOND THEN ITS GONE AGAIN. THIS IS WEIRD. ANYBODY HAVE ANY IDEAS? THANKS IN ADVANCE. eek.gif

I TURNED ON LAYER FOR LAYER, DID THE FIT TO SCREEN, CHECKED STATISTICS, IT TOLD ME I HAD A BUNCH OF ENTITIES, SOLIDS, ETC... SCALE IN THE BOTTOM WAS .311 ( PRETTY SMALL) ALL THAT WORKED JUST FINE, BUT STILL NOTHING ON THE SCREEN. I TRIED CHANGING COLORS OF EVERYTHING, THINKING MAYBE ALL THE ENTITIES WERE SET TO BLACK, I EVEN TRIED CREATING MY OWN GEOMETRY JUST TO SEE IF IT WOULD SHOW UP BUT STILL NOTHING. I WAS TRYING TO OPEN THE MC7 FILE FROM THE FOLDER IT WAS IN ON OUR SERVER USING MC9 WHICH SHOULD WORK ALLRIGHT. I DRUG THE FILE FROM THE FOLDER IT WAS IN TO MY MC9 FOLDER WHERE I KEEP ALL MY OWN DRAWINGS AND IT OPENED AND WORKS FINE. I CAN SEE EVERYTHING JUST LIKE NORMAL. THIS IS REALLY WEIRD.
